Altar of the Wretched
Artifact
When this artifact enters, you may sacrifice a nontoken creature. If you do, draw X cards, then mill (To mill a card, a player puts the top card of their library into their graveyard.) X cards, where X is that creature's power.
Craft with one or more creatures  
  : Return this card from your graveyard to your hand.
|
Wretched Bonemass
 Creature — Skeleton Horror
Wretched Bonemass's power and toughness are each equal to the total power of the exiled cards used to craft it.
Wretched Bonemass has flying (This creature can't be blocked except by creatures with flying or reach.) as long as an exiled card used to craft it has flying (This creature can't be blocked except by creatures with flying or reach.). The same is true for first strike (This creature deals combat damage before creatures without first strike.), double strike (This creature deals both first-strike and regular combat damage.), deathtouch (Any amount of damage this deals to a creature is enough to destroy it.), haste (This creature can attack, and as soon as it comes under your control.), hexproof (This permanent can't be the target of spells or abilities your opponents control.), indestructible (Effects that say "destroy" don't destroy that permanent. An indestructible creature can't be destroyed by damage.), lifelink (Damage dealt by the creature also causes its controller to gain that much life.), menace (This creature can't be blocked except by two or more creatures.), protection (A permanent or player with protection can't be targeted, enchanted, equipped, fortified, damaged or blocked by sources of the given property.), reach (This creature can block creatures with flying.), trample (This creature can deal excess combat damage to the player or planeswalker it's attacking.), and vigilance (Attacking doesn't cause this creature to tap.).
*/*
